About this role
Applications Engineer for Ethernet PHY/SoC products, providing pre-sales and post-sales engineering support with hardware/software/firmware bring-up, board layout reviews, and customer training. Travel to customer sites is expected; collaboration with hardware, software, and architecture teams is essential.
Key Responsibilities
- Support pre-sales and post-sales activities with customers
- Architectural analysis and low-level hardware/software debugging
- Board bring-up, schematic and layout reviews
- Training of customers and Field Applications Engineers
- Collaborate with internal teams (Hardware, Software, Architecture, Sales, Marketing) and travel as needed
Technical Overview
Expertise in Ethernet PHY, TSN, MACsec, PCIe, and SoC architectures; proficient in C, C++, Python, and Visual Basic; hands-on hardware bring-up, PCB schematic/layout review, and measurement tooling.
Ideal Candidate
The ideal candidate is a senior hardware-software applications engineer with 8+ years of experience in Ethernet/SoC environments, strong in TSN, MACsec, PCIe, and board bring-up. Requires hands-on debugging skills, customer-facing experience, and ability to work across hardware, firmware, and software teams.
